Table 3.
Correlation Between the Clinical Scale (VAS, ODI, SF-12) Scores and Degree of Sensations from the TGI According to the Pearson Correlation Coefficient in the CLBP Group
| VAS | ODI | PCS of SF-12 | MCS of SF-12 |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| r | P-value | r | P-value | r | P-value | r | P-value | |
| Warmth / Heat | 0.107 | 0.394 | 0.195 | 0.117 | −0.137 | 0.271 | −0.246 | 0.046* |
| Cold | 0.167 | 0.179 | −0.232 | 0.060 | −0.057 | 0.652 | 0.015 | 0.906 |
| Unpleasantness | −0.024 | 0.845 | 0.381 | 0.002* | −0.198 | 0.110 | −0.292 | 0.017* |
| Pain | −0.028 | 0.821 | 0.161 | 0.197 | −0.210 | 0.090 | −0.292 | 0.017* |
| Burning | −0.020 | 0.875 | 0.238 | 0.054 | −0.190 | 0.123 | −0.280 | 0.023* |
| Stinging | −0.087 | 0.486 | 0.150 | 0.228 | −0.145 | 0.245 | −0.124 | 0.322 |
| Prickling | −0.074 | 0.555 | 0.263 | 0.033* | −0.075 | 0.551 | −0.060 | 0.632 |
Note: *Indicates statistical significance (P<0.05).
Abbreviations: VAS, visual analog scale; ODI, Oswestry disability index; SF-12, 12-Item Short Form Health Survey; MCS, mental component score; PCS, physical component score; CLBP, chronic lumbar back pain; TGI, thermal grill illusion.
